Location - Offchurch is a highly regarded and characterful small village lying approximately 3 miles east of central Leamington Spa. At the heart of the village is the ever popular gastro pub, The Stag, there also being a delightful old church within the village itself. Despite its countryside setting, there are excellent local road links and communication links available including access to Leamington Spa and a number of other neighbouring towns, along with access to the Midland motorway network and the Jaguar Land Rover and Aston Martin installations at Gaydon, via the nearby Fosse Way. Leamington Spa railway station provides regular commuter rail links to London and Birmingham amongst other destinations.
